Biography

"O Allah, fill him with knowledge."

The Prophet ﷺ supplicated for Abu Hurayrah after he complained of forgetting hadith. From that day, Abu Hurayrah said: "I never forgot a hadith after that."

— Sahih al-Bukhari, Sahih Muslim (multiple chains)

This well-attested narration is cited by classical scholars as the divinely-given basis for Abu Hurayrah's extraordinary memory.

Reliability Assessment

صحابي جليل

Distinguished Companion of the Prophet ﷺ — unconditionally trustworthy

Abu Hurayrah is one of the seven most prolific narrators of Hadith. Because of the sheer volume of his narrations — exceeding five thousand — his case received particular attention from classical Hadith critics. The early scholars established his reliability through multiple lines of evidence: his close companionship of the Prophet ﷺ for three years of devoted study, the consistent agreement of his narrations with those of other Sahaba, the prayers of the Prophet ﷺ for his memory (preserved in authentic chains), and the testimony of his contemporaries.
